1. What is the Cylinder Volume Formula?

The cylinder volume formula calculates the space occupied by a right circular cylinder. It's fundamental in geometry and has practical applications in engineering, physics, and everyday life.

2. How Does the Calculator Work?

The calculator uses the cylinder volume equation:

\[ V = \pi \times r^2 \times h \]

Where:

Explanation: The formula multiplies the area of the circular base (πr²) by the height (h) to get the total volume.

3. Importance of Volume Calculation

Details: Calculating cylinder volumes is essential for determining capacities of containers, pipes, tanks, and other cylindrical structures in engineering and construction.

5. Frequently Asked Questions (FAQ)

Q1: What if my measurements are in centimeters?
A: Convert to meters first (divide by 100) or adjust the result (1 m³ = 1,000,000 cm³).

Q2: Does this work for oval cylinders?
A: No, this formula is specifically for right circular cylinders with perfectly circular bases.

Q3: How accurate is the calculation?
A: The calculation is mathematically precise, but accuracy depends on your measurement precision.

Q4: Can I calculate partial cylinder volumes?
A: For partially filled cylinders, you would need additional calculations based on fill level.

Q5: What's the difference between diameter and radius?
A: Radius is half the diameter. Make sure you're using the correct measurement in the formula.
